Jewelry Erosion
"Erosion" requires position when gold or possibly a valuable metallic rubs from itself or other surfaces. As precious metals rub from counter tops, stone, or mineral surfaces the gentle valuable metallic bit by bit erodes. Your jeweler can recommend you of necessary repair prior to an product turns into damaged which is dropped. This advisable preventive measure can extend the lifestyle of one's important jewelry.

Jewelry Metal Tiredness
"Steel exhaustion" takes position when steel is pressured by continuous knocking or bending. The simplest way to understand This is certainly to envision a coat hanger becoming bent forwards and backwards numerous situations right up until it breaks. The impact of hitting a ring or bracelet over a doorknob or perhaps the regular depression of a spring clasp on your jewelry latches slowly contributes to its "metal fatigue".

Jewellery Cleaning No No's
A lot of products should not be cleaned at home. Under undoubtedly are a few examples of jewelry that ought to be taken care of cautiously.

Natural stones or components for instance pearl, ivory, bone, coral, Wooden, leather-based, twine, or string shouldn't be subjected to harsh detergents or soaked in liquids or ultrasonically cleaned. These commonly applied jewellery elements could take in the fluids and be damaged or stained permanently.

Antique or rare artist jewelry really should not be tampered with in your house. Sprucing and cleansing can damage the patina and integrity of some rare jewellery.

Cash ought to in no way be polished and cleaned by a non-Expert.

Some gemstones are treated with or have natural oils that may be disturbed by detergents. Some stones are porous and can take up detergents or dampness. Here are a few gems that caution really should be applied with: Emerald, Opal, Turquoise, Lapis Lazuli, and all of the natural and organic stones and resources detailed above.

Chemical publicity may lead to disaster. Soaking jewellery in chlorine-dependent cleaners can entirely dissolve a bit of jewelry, forsaking only the stones. Furthermore, consistent publicity to pool chlorine can decay the solders accustomed to make jewelry. A small bead of mercury from a damaged thermometer can appeal to to gold and contaminate all other jewellery that it comes in connection with, turning the gold white. This continues to be regarded to render total jewelry bins of beneficial jewellery ineffective. For a rule, any corrosive item in domestic use made up of acids, lye, or chemical substances that you simply on your own should not be exposed to is most likely not very good for your jewelry.

Polishing plated metals with abrasive compounds can use through the plating. The micron plating solution utilised on a lot of parts of costume jewellery is skinny and abrasive compounds can don through into the underlying metals. Once the base metals are uncovered, They might vary in color or tarnish with time.

Warning ought to be taken when making use of ultrasonic cleaners. Ultrasonic cleaners use large frequency waves to release makeup grime and dirt from a jewelry. The method includes vibration.
* Vibration brings about erosion when two objects are rubbing in opposition to one another or the facet of the ultrasonic tank.
* Vibration might also loosen stones and epoxy or glue.
* Vibration may shatter fragile products which include amber and enamel.
* Vibration can alter the colour or get rid of the surface improvement on lots of the novelty gems available in the market spot nowadays.
* Vibration can dislodge fills from stones that have additives.
When you have identified that the jewelry can be cleaned within an ultrasonic cleaner, the information underneath may help you with the Harmless cleaning.

* Use only recommended ultrasonic cleansing alternatives.
* Make sure that your products are positioned so that they do not rub on each other or the bottom and facet on the ultrasonic tank.
* Don't go away jewellery unattended in an ultrasonic cleaner for extended amounts of time.

Sprucing Valuable Metals
You could brighten your jewelry by acquiring a jewelers rouge fabric or perhaps a velvet fabric from your local jeweler. These are definitely soft cloths billed with mild sharpening compounds used to brighten jewelry. The polishing resources to the cloths usually are not abrasive ample to break your stones or steel, but when rubbed vigorously in opposition to gold or silver will give a pleasant luster. While you are finished sprucing your jewellery, you may clear it to get rid of any with the compounds remaining at the rear of. You should definitely put your jeweler's fabric in the dust no cost container for instance a poly bag while you are concluded. This will likely avoid the cloth from choosing up grit and foreign matter that could scratch your items on it following use.

Cleansing Diamonds Gold and Platinum
Gold, diamonds, affordable jewelry platinum, sapphire, ruby, and many durable stones not detailed higher than within the "Don'ts" portion can be quickly cleaned. Merely combine a solution of 1/two Windex and 1/2 warm drinking water. It is far from important to make a big batch; a fifty percent cup is usually adequate. Ensure that the home is ventilated. Soak the objects for so long as it takes to loosen the buildup. Get rid of the things and simply scrub them which has a smooth toothbrush. Be sure to press the bristles gently involving the prongs As well as in every one of the creases on the jewellery. When the residue is stubborn repeat the process. You'll want to rinse your jewellery totally and dry to avoid irritation on the pores and skin. Some individuals want to dry the stones around the underside with canned air, so as to stay clear of water places.
